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up brown sugar, packed
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
- 1/2 cup creamy peanut butter
Instructions
- Step 1: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per cupcake liners.
- Step 2: In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t until well combined.
- Step 3: In a large mixing bowl, combine the melted but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ar. Mix until smooth, then stir in the peanut butter until fully incorporated.
- Step 4: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et mixture, stirring until just combined. Do not overmix.
- Step 5: Pour the batter into the prepared muffin tin, filling each liner about halfway. Bake for 15 minutes, then remove from the oven and let c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y your delicious Peanut Butter Lava Fudge Cupcakes!
Notes
- For optimal freshness, store your Peanut Butter Lava Fudge Cupcakes in an airtight container at room temperature for up to three days or refrigerate for up to a week.
- To enjoy these delightful cupcakes warm, simply microwave them for about 10-15 seconds, allowing the gooey center to come back to life without drying out the cake.
- Serve your cupcakes with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a drizzle of chocolate sauce on top for an extra indulgent treat that complements the rich peanut butter flavor.
- When mixing the wet and dry ingredients, be careful not to overmix; this will ensure your cupcakes stay light and fluffy while maintaining that irresistible lava center!
